Hi everyone.

I've been trying to implement the Multi Form component to a website but It seems like the custom active state for radio buttons doesn't work.

There is no documentation on the formly website regarding the custom active state. It looks like it would need an additional attribute but I couldn't find anything.

Did anyone else come across this issue?

Hey , this is using Finsweet Active Input. You’ll need to add the script to the site: https://finsweet.com/attributes/input-active
